When is carbon dioxide laser vaporization typically used for the treatment of human papillomavirus (HPV) infection?
Use of Carbon dioxide Laser Vaporization for Treatment of HPV Infection Carbon dioxide laser vaporization is actively used in the treatment of HPV-related lesions including anogenital warts, mucosal warts, perurethral warts, vaginal warts and vaginal SILs. Moreover, this procedure is first choice for treatment of pregnant women with HPV-related lesions who fail to respond to trichloroacetic acid (TCA).
